Ingredients
Scale
- 1 large flour tortilla
- 1 lb boneless ribeye or sirloin steak
- 1 cup shredded Monterey Jack cheese
- 1 cup shredded cheddar cheese
- 1 medium bell pepper (sliced)
- 1 medium sweet onion (sliced)
- 2 tsp olive oil (for sautéing)
- 1 tsp cumin
- 1 tsp paprika
- Salt and pepper to taste
Instructions
- Slice the steak into thin strips and marinate in olive oil, cumin, paprika, salt, and pepper for 30 minutes.
- Preheat the Blackstone griddle to medium-high heat. Add olive oil and sauté sliced onions and bell peppers until caramelized (about 5-7 minutes).
- Push veggies aside and add marinated steak strips to the griddle. Cook until browned (about 4-5 minutes).
- Lay the tortilla flat on the griddle; sprinkle half with cheeses, top with steak and veggies, then fold.
- Grill each quesadilla for 3-4 minutes per side until golden brown and cheese is melted.
- Slice into wedges and serve hot with salsa or guacamole.
- Prep Time: 30 minutes
- Cook Time: 15 minutes
